Job Description: Role Overview The Enterprise Risk Management Analyst will be responsible for maintaining and updating the company’s Enterprise Risk Management program’s key risks by collaborating with their owners. This position will work closely with Risk Owners across the organization in identifying, assessing and responding to financial, operational, technology, strategic and compliance risks. The Analyst will help us enhance risk management processes to support the company’s mission and strategic objectives.

Responsibilities

  • Maintain and enhance ERM framework components, processes, templates, and tools to support consistent enterprise-wide risk identification and assessment.
  • Conduct recurring and ad hoc risk assessments, focusing on high-impact operational, financial, compliance, technology, and strategic risks.
  • Analyze risk information using quantitative and qualitative methods to evaluate potential impacts, trends, and priority areas.
  • Partner with Risk Owners across regions and functions to document risks, refine mitigation plans, and ensure current/accurate information in risk registers.
  • Facilitate discussions with stakeholders to deepen risk understanding, gather inputs, and support mitigation progress.
  • Develop and refine Key Risk Indicators (KRIs) to monitor changes in risk exposure and program effectiveness.
  • Prepare routine and executive-ready ERM reports, dashboards, and presentations that summarize risk profiles, changes, and mitigation outcomes.
  • Identify emerging risks using structured analysis, market intelligence, and internal trends, escalating insights appropriately.
  • Recommend enhancements to risk controls, mitigation strategies, and processes based on analysis and stakeholder feedback.
  • Support integration of risk information into business planning, operational processes, and cross-functional decision-making.
  • Leverage digital tools, automation, and analytics to improve the efficiency and quality of the risk program.
